18 ASH GROVE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the South Hams local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 18 ASH GROVE sales from May 2001 and April 2005 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the May 2001 sale was for 48% below the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 48% below the HPI over time, until the April 2005 sale, where it rises to 42% below the HPI. The line then continues to track at 42% below the HPI.

What might 18 ASH GROVE be worth now?

18 ASH GROVE might now be worth an estimated £335,709.

This is based on house price inflation of 86.6%, between April 2005 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the South Hams local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 86.6%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 18 ASH GROVE of £179,950 on 21st April 2005. For the value to have increased from £179,950 to £335,709 over the twenty years and two months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 18 ASH GROVE has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the South Hams local authority area.
  • The April 2005 sale price of £179,950 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 18 ASH GROVE has not materially changed since April 2005.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.

18 ASH GROVE: Plot and Title Map

18 ASH GROVE sits on a plot of roughly 0.055 of an acre, or 222m². The below map shows the location of 18 ASH GROVE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 18 ASH GROVE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
